How to Check iPhone is Original or Fake ?

Almost all Apple products are widely popular among consumers, so using the famous brand, many craftsmen began the production of fakes.

How to Check iPhone is original or fake

Naturally, the main producer of this counterfeit is China. And, despite the fact that there is no universal method for distinguishing a real brand iPhone from a copy, there are some nuances that need to be checked when choosing an iPhone.

What to pay attention to while choosing an iPhone that it is original or fake?

To understand if a real iPhone is offered to you in a store or a fake, you should pay attention:

  • On the design of the packaging box.
  • Stickers.
  • Complete set.
  • Type of smartphone

Packaging box design

Apple values ​​its brand very much, so it is kind to all the details concerning the iPhone, including the packaging that first catches the eye of the buyer. It is made of coated dense cardboard with clear right angles. Brand logo, bitten apple made on the box by embossing.

At the bottom of the box should be a sticker on which should be indicated:

  • The full name of the packaged model.
  • IMEI
  • The series number of this model.
  • The volume of the drive.

The text of the information should be made in clear print without errors and descriptions, not have blurry letters and numbers, spots and other errors.

The appearance of the gadget

Inspection of the iPhone should begin with a study of the case. There cannot be the slightest gap between the front cover with the screen and the base; the abutment must be tight. You should carefully examine the buttons, they should not stagger, be pressed easily, accompanied by a smooth click, characteristic of iPhones. If a crack or crunch is heard when pressed, this is an obvious fake.

You should carefully inspect the case and the inscriptions applied to it, their text should be clear, without typos and errors. On the case, the model number and its IMEI should be clearly visible. Their data can be checked without problems by going to the page of the official Apple website.


The screen of this iPhone should be a deep black color. In some cases, when the iPhone is made in black, it may be slightly lighter than the case.

In the case when the screen color is gray, this already clearly shows that this model is most likely not a proprietary one. True, this may not indicate that the gadget is a complete copy, but it gives reason to assume that the iPhone may have visited some dubious service workshop.

If dust is present on the camera lens, under the glass, this may indicate that the gadget was opened and repaired.

The Apple logo, mounted on the rear panel of the case, is made of stainless metal alloy and is recessed under temperature into the case cover and is practically its element.

When viewed, be sure to turn on the iPhone. All screen colors should have a pleasant juicy look, without any extraneous shades. And a little trick - a small arrow should move on the icon of the “Clock” application, and on many fakes this trifle is not present.
